India’s Siddharth Vishwakarma made his Davis Cup debut in the 4th rubber of the tie against Sweden, but couldn’t prevent a straight-set defeat. The 29-year-old from Varanasi, ranked 588th in the world, lost 2-6, 2-6 to Sweden’s Elias Ymer, ranked 238th, in Stockholm.
With Sweden already leading 3-0 after clinching the tie, the 4th rubber was a dead one. Ymer, who had earlier defeated Sriram Balaji, delivered another commanding performance to further the lead for Sweden.
